These three pups came to the shelter as strays in not-so-great condition. We don't know much about their history, but I think it's safe to assume these babies had never even been inside before being brought to WHS. Luckily they are only about 2 months old and well within their socialization window, so they can make up for that lost time. Like any puppy, Ophelia will need: socialization (this is so important to start at a young age!), consistent positive reinforcement based training, and lots of attention! Puppies cannot be left alone for more than a few hours at a time, so Ophelia will need to go to a home where someone is present often to give her the attention she needs. We cannot be 100% sure about breed, but we suspect these puppies have some heeler or pointer in them. Dogs bred for herding and hunting are extremely intelligent and high energy. They will need a considerable amount of exercise and mental stimulation to keep them occupied, and would therefore do best with an active person who will bring them along on their adventures. YOU might be a great fit for a puppy if you: are responsible, patient, and willing to put in effort; have a flexible schedule; are financially ready to take on the cost of vet care, training, and supplies; are active and outdoorsy!
